Hi Ron,

This is probably the most famous method:

http://wiki.scribus.net/canvas/Web_optimised_PDF

but keep in mind that the bulk of the compression comes from resampling 
images, so that you have only the part of an image that you use, and 
have its resolution only as high as needed.

In that vein, you can actually control the size of your PDF right from 
Scribus:

http://wiki.scribus.net/canvas/Image_DPI_and_Scaling,_and_Resultant_File_Sizes

If you especially focus on large image files, crop them down to the part 
you actually use, and pick suitable DPI settings in PDF Export, you may 
avoid this post-PDF optimization altogether.
